I've noticed that I never get any messages with a spam score higher than 14.9. I have suspected that SpamAssassin is dumping messages with a score of 15 or higher. While perusing my logs today I found this entry...

bash-3.1# cat /var/log/maillog | grep n9RIlpTE013636
Oct 27 11:48:07 mail milter-greylist: n9RIlpTE013636: addr 64.187.117.248 from <salforum.i...@salforum.info> rcpt <r...@rlknight.com>: autowhitelisted for 72:00:00 Oct 27 11:48:07 mail sm-mta[13636]: n9RIlpTE013636: from=<salforum.i...@salforum.info>, size=1696, class=0, nrcpts=1, msgid=<yovgscjym71tr_wt1ea...@salforum.info>, bodytype=8BITMIME, proto=ESMTP, daemon=MTA, relay=mail.salforum.info [64.187.117.248] Oct 27 11:48:31 mail sm-mta[13636]: n9RIlpTE013636: Milter add: header: X-Spam-Flag: YES Oct 27 11:48:31 mail sm-mta[13636]: n9RIlpTE013636: Milter add: header: X-Spam-Status: Yes, score=25.8 required=3.6 tests=BAYES_99,DCC_CHECK,\n\tDIGEST_MULTIPLE,HTML_IMAGE_ONLY_12,HTML_IMAGE_RATIO_04,HTML_MESSAGE,\n\tHTML_SHORT_LINK_IMG_2,MIME_HTML_ONLY,PYZOR_CHECK,RAZOR2_CF_RANGE_51_100,\n\tRAZOR2_CF_RANGE_E4_51_100,RAZOR2_CF_RANGE_E8_51_100,RAZOR2_CHECK,SARE_UNSUB38,\n\tSPF_PASS,URIBL_BLACK,URIBL_RHS_DOB autolearn=spam version=3.2.5 Oct 27 11:48:31 mail sm-mta[13636]: n9RIlpTE013636: Milter: data, reject=550 5.7.1 Blocked by SpamAssassin Oct 27 11:48:31 mail sm-mta[13636]: n9RIlpTE013636: to=<r...@rlknight.com>, delay=00:00:24, pri=31696, stat=Blocked by SpamAssassin

Clearly the message higher than 14.9 (25.8) and SpamAssassin blocked the delivery. This is probably due to something I put in my settings when I first started using SpamAssassin years ago, but I can't find it. I've checked the global local.cf and user local.cf files and they don't seem to be causing it. I've tried to find another config file but there aren't any. Where else can this be coming from?

I'm running Sendmail 8.14.2, SpamAssassin 3.2.5 and SpamAss-Milter 0.3.1 on Slackware 12.0.

I think I found my problem. SpamAss-Milter has a command line option to ignore messages marked higher than the setting. I had that option set to 15. I've uped it to 30 and restarted. I'll see what happens.
